hello,
While idling, the motorcycle ROCKET 3 2022, RPM does not stay at 1000, it goes up and down by 100rpm so from 900 rpm to 1100 rpm all the time.
It doesnt feel right because the handlebar vibrates a bit during this RPM jumping and it was not happening when the bike was new, bike is still fairly new at 10,000miles or 16000km on odometer.
Should I clean the throttle bodies?

That is most definatly not fluctuating by +/-100rpm, its 5 to 10rpm at best
This is what +/- 100rpm would look like
https://www.bikechatforums.com/files/untitled_145.png
And since you havent told us the bike, i'm going to guess at a Triumph Rocket 3, and if you know anything about triple engines, you will know full well they are not the smoothest at idle, so that looks more than acceptable to me
